Nevoswitch from Televes 5x5x6 with 32 satellite inputs for one Quattro converter and 1 input from terrestrial TV antenna (dvb-t). The multiswitch has built-in resistors, where they can be set as terminal or cascade multiswitches by means of a switch. The devices are equipped with the ECO system, thanks to which power consumption decreases with a decrease in the number of connected users. Thanks to the refined housing, we obtain better shielding and heat output.

- Solid housing - better shielding and heat dissipation.
- Installation in a star or cascade topology (setting via switch).
- Independent output level setting for each user (except the QUAD Compatible range).
- ECO mode - small current consumption.
- Each output has an adjustable level of 12 dB (except Quad). Flexibility for maximum and minimum cable distances.
Main features:
- Small dimensions and compact design.
- Configurability.
- Independent linear gain.
- Multiple power options (Jack, via cassette column, ground input or output and user connectors).
- Independent level setting for each output.
- Compatible with other multiswitches in the column (DC passage through the column).
We wanted to remind you that these are multiswitches with the lowest electricity consumption:Below is an explanation, on the example of 5/8 multiswitches:
· Commercially available on the market Multiswitches 5/8 (Chinese, Turkish) draw power from the power grid at the level of – from 12 to 25 [W] (this can be easily checked on the websites of manufacturers or importers .
This explains why most multiswitches give off SO much heat :)
· The power consumption of our NevoSwitch 5/8 multiswitch for example 4 active SAT outputs is:
(12 V x 65mA) + (4 x 33mA* 13 V) = 2.496 [W]
That is, translating the records from the formula:
(power consumption of multiswitch 5/8) + (power consumption from SAT tuners – for 4 - ech users x 33 mA) = 2,496 [W]
How much money do we save annually by using our NevoSwitch 5/8 ?
(10 W x 24 h x 365 days) / 1000 x 0.62 PLN / KWh = at least 54 PLN (savings) per year
Explanation of the records from the formula :
(difference in power consumption of multiswitches x number of hours per day x number of days per year) / by 1000 to be in KWh x rate per KWh Energa Gdańsk = saving money
